Who qualifies?
City of Wilmington employees who have completed the probationary period, Employees purchasing a home within the City of Wilmington boundaries, Employees able to provide at least $1,000 of their own cash contribution, Employees who complete homeownership counseling unless waived because of prior homeownership within the last three years
What support do you get?
Up to $4,000 per household, not to exceed actual down payment and closing costs.
Do you repay it?
The public Wilmington packet describes the benefit as a taxable city-funded award of up to $4,000 and requires the home to remain the employee's primary residence for five years. The packet does not publish one detailed recapture formula, so buyers should confirm how the city enforces the five-year occupancy rule before closing.
How do you apply?
Obtain the application through the Real Estate and Housing Department or Human Resources, submit the completed packet to Real Estate and Housing for HR employment verification, complete counseling and lender steps, and request funds at least five days before settlement.
